Alfred "Lord" Tennyson was a British poet during the rule of Queen Victoria. He was the poet laureate for the British nation and that of Ireland. He also wrote numerous poems of which he was also known for.

Most of his poems were celebrated worldwide, with his works concerning the themes of heroism and the concept of overcoming adversity. He was also known for creating rhythm in his poems. Some famous poems of his include <em>"In Memoriam A. H. H"</em>, <em>"Crossing The Bar"</em>, <em>"Charge of the Light Brigade"</em> and even allude to the classics in his work, like <em>"Ulysses"</em>.
